EDP vs EDT: What’s the Difference & Which Should You Choose?
Choosing between Eau de Parfum (EDP) and Eau de Toilette (EDT) can be confusing, especially when shopping for a new fragrance. Both are legitimate fragrance concentrations, but they can differ in intensity, character, price and how they perform on your skin.
The important point is simple: EDP isn't automatically better than EDT. The right choice depends on the fragrance itself, your preferred intensity, climate, occasion and budget.

What Is Eau de Parfum (EDP)?

Eau de Parfum, commonly shortened to EDP, generally has a higher concentration of aromatic compounds than Eau de Toilette.
This can give an EDP a richer or more noticeable character, and many EDPs offer longer-lasting performance than their EDT counterparts. However, there is no universal number of hours that every EDP will last.
Performance depends on factors such as the fragrance formula, ingredients, your skin, application and environment.

What Is Eau de Toilette (EDT)?

Eau de Toilette, or EDT, generally contains a lower concentration of aromatic compounds than EDP.
It is often designed to feel lighter and fresher, making EDT a popular choice for daytime wear, casual occasions and warmer conditions.
Again, lighter does not mean lower quality. An EDT can be an excellent choice when you want a fragrance that feels less intense.

EDP vs EDT: Which One Lasts Longer?
EDP often lasts longer than EDT, but this is not guaranteed.
Concentration is one factor, but it isn't the only one. The fragrance formula, ingredients, skin chemistry, application and environment all influence performance.
Two fragrances from different brands can have very different performance even if both are labelled EDP.
That's why it is better to think of EDP as generally more concentrated, rather than assuming every EDP will last longer than every EDT.
EDP vs EDT for Indian Weather
India has a wide range of climates, so there isn't one answer for everyone.
In hot and humid conditions, a lighter EDT can feel comfortable and refreshing, particularly during the daytime.
In cooler weather or for evening occasions, an EDP can be a good option if you prefer a richer and more noticeable fragrance.
However, the fragrance itself matters more than simply choosing EDP or EDT. A fresh EDP can work well in warm weather, while a heavier EDT can still feel strong.

Should You Test EDP or EDT Before Buying?
If possible, test the fragrance on your skin.
A perfume can smell different on skin compared with a paper blotter because fragrance interacts with your individual skin and develops over time.
Give it some time before deciding whether you like it. Pay attention to how the opening develops and whether you still enjoy the scent later.
